Transaction 725ebe0ec97c54ac4c968048a81b2c6ea76c5148c7966728c69b2dd1f3f53b0e
2 Input
1 Outputs
- 725ebe0ec97c54ac4c968048a81b2c6ea76c5148c7966728c69b2dd1f3f53b0e:0
value 24986
address 3EHByZaanihj7RngVeTkKvjTVjaMkfxccr